HAYES CARLL - Trouble In Mind PDF Print E-mail
Written by Darren Paul   

hayes_carll.jpg CD Review
Artist: Hayes Carll
Title: Trouble In Mind
Label: Universal Music
Canada
Released:
April 8, 2008   

4 Stars

Reviewed By: Darren Paul (Edmonton Correspondent - Canada) 

Trouble in Mind treads lightly on no boundaries. Throwing himself confidently into dance tunes, ballads, and tongue in cheek comedy Hayes Carll finds success. This is a solid country album. It is down to earth, as connected to indulgence as romance, and lacks any pretension but that which is held up to be laughed at.

Present are catchy sing-alongs featuring characters who are roughing their way through life in I Got a Gig and I Don't Wanna Grow Up. Carll balances introspection with storytelling for the touching ballads Don't Let Me Fall and Willing to Love Again. The comic She Left Me For Jesus assumes a country bumpkin character who's never heard of the big J. Some might consider it to push the boundaries of good taste, but the character's attempts to find out who this Jesus guy is and what to do about him are hilarious.

One peculiarity of this album is a help and a hindrance. Hayes Carll nails a spread of country and western sub-styles from dance hall, to pop country, to southern rock. What is peculiar is the different singing voices he uses on each track. There are songs where he sounds more like Johnny Cash, and others that are distinctly George Thorogood. The album then has a sense of a compilation disk instead of a studio album. However, if it sounds like a compilation disk it leans towards a top hits album. This is fine clever entertainment, and makes for satisfying listening.
